Flyer

Ein kurzes gedrucktes Werbe- oder Informationsblatt.

Am Eingang wurden Flyer für das Konzert verteilt.

„Flyer“ is the common everyday word for a small printed advertisement or information sheet. In more formal contexts, „Prospekt“ or „Broschüre“ may fit better, especially for multi-page material.

Frequently asked questions

What does „Flyer“ mean in English?
„Flyer“ means a leaflet, handout, or small printed advertisement in English.
Is „Flyer“ the same as „Prospekt“?
Not exactly. „Flyer“ is usually a single sheet, while „Prospekt“ often suggests a more detailed brochure or multi-page promotional piece.
How do you say „Flyer verteilen“ in English?
You can say “to hand out flyers” or “to distribute flyers.”
